Studies on Rhodium Carboxylates

An interesting series of complexes with antitumour activity is that of the rhodium carboxylates, whose structure is a dimer containing bridging carboxylates  [Pg.145]

The biological studies on the rhodium carboxylates have been reviewed and discussed [3, 9, 10]. A number of interesting points have emerged, emphasizing the diversity of metal-based complexes with antitumour activity, although for rhodium carboxylates the acute toxicity probably eliminates these complexes from further development.
